Feasibility of Tracheobronchial Defect Reconstruction Using Allogenic Aortic Patch

Condition: Trachea Diseases · Airway Remodeling · Reconstruction Surgery  ·  Sponsor: National Taiwan University Hospital

PhaseNA
Planned participants10
Who can joinAll sexes, 18 Years to no upper limit
Healthy volunteersNo

About this study

The investigators investigate the feasibility and safety of using cryopreserved aortic patches for tracheal or bronchial defect repair.
